Output b85039a488b05d4db84862272900b17678303aab6faa5151f27a9464f4fa9fce:23

value
988900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ab10620ddcbdd0d26fb16da3905cf26c2ffbfb8f OP_EQUAL
address
3HHX6fBsVfaj1Yi4mXuTs46hD6PmwraHax
transaction
b85039a488b05d4db84862272900b17678303aab6faa5151f27a9464f4fa9fce
confirmations
369714
spent
true